Tutorial - Creating a New Module in SyntaxCMS http://www.syntaxcms.org/content/article/detail/507/ Creating a module in SyntaxCMS is quite a simple process. Currently there are no restrictions to the internal logic, class architecture, etc. of your module; however, you will find it advantageous to use the core modules as a guide — and use the SyntaxCMS content classes as a foundation. This loose system is designed to maximize ease of porting 3rd party software and existing SyntaxCMS tools.
